Transaction 63afb58293c5eccaeb8c70db8846f8304d36c9f4c9cbd6ae27ada5d2056544fa

1 Input
2 Outputs
  • 63afb58293c5eccaeb8c70db8846f8304d36c9f4c9cbd6ae27ada5d2056544fa:0
  • value  42283328
    address  1YdypYKwRsYkqJGNpamwUaN7vahYKoYrc
  • 63afb58293c5eccaeb8c70db8846f8304d36c9f4c9cbd6ae27ada5d2056544fa:1
  • value  33536
    address  bc1qw3t982e7rk8lpzexd4j3dl8ad2039vdummgz3e